Serving 487 students in grades Kindergarten-8, Next Generation Academy 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in North Carolina for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 30-34% (which is lower than the North Carolina state average of 51%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 30-34% (which is lower than the North Carolina state average of 50%).
The student-te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the North Carolina state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 98%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the North Carolina state average of 58% (majority Black).

School Overview

Next Generation Academy's student population of 487 students has grown by 93% over five school years.
The teacher population of 47 teachers has grown by 176% over five school years.
